Description

A light box of your favourite cute psychopathic AI character, Miss Minutes.

This light box is designed to use the LED Lamp Kit 001 available on the Bambu store, but you can alternatively fit an LED strip around the inside of the body it'll work just as well.

 

It's designed so you can feed the cable for your lighting down either leg and shoe to help hide the cable on it's way out.

It's all very simple and pushes together nice and easily.

UPDATE 23.02.29
I'm happy to announce that I've uploaded a new version of the ‘Face’ part. The original tended to have a hotspot of light in the middle of the face due to the intensity of the light. This has been rectified by adding a slight increase in thickness behind the face, and making the ‘walls’ of the face part just 5mm deeper (adding less than 10 minutes to print time).
This has completely sorted this problem, and I've also made adjustments to ensure that the eyes and mouth don't have yellow filter in from higher layers.

Printing Instructions

  • Print the following:
    • 1x - Face
    • 1x - Back
    • 1x - Left Arm
    • 1x - Right Arm
    • 2x - Leg
    • 2x - Shoe
  • Once printed, the arms just push into the slots on the side of the main body (the ‘Face’ part), then the legs slot into the body and the feet. It all pushes in and works great as it is, but if you wanted a little more rigidity, you can add the tinyest bit of glue to the legs and their fixings. The arms definitely wouldn't need it.

Print Settings

  • Layer height: 0.16mm (I printed it in 0.16 and that's what my profile is set to but really any size should work fine. This will really just impact the level of detail on the front of the hands and the top of the shoes).
  • Material: PLA (Up to you, I used PLA for this but I'm planning on re-printing it using a glow in the dark yellow which I think could look pretty cool)
  • Infill: Not too relevant for this print but I'm printing at 15% Gyroid infill
